ap: add profile settings PairwiseCiphers/GroupCipher

These can now be optionally provided in an AP profile and provide a
way to limit what ciphers can be chosen. This still is dependent on
what the hardware supports.

/*
* Note: only PTK/GTK ciphers are supported here since this is all these are
* used for.
*/
static enum ie_rsn_cipher_suite ap_string_to_cipher(const char *str)
{
if (!strcmp(str, "UseGroupCipher"))
return IE_RSN_CIPHER_SUITE_USE_GROUP_CIPHER;
else if (!strcmp(str, "TKIP"))
return IE_RSN_CIPHER_SUITE_TKIP;
else if (!strcmp(str, "CCMP-128") || !strcmp(str, "CCMP"))
return IE_RSN_CIPHER_SUITE_CCMP;
else if (!strcmp(str, "GCMP-128") || !strcmp(str, "GCMP"))
return IE_RSN_CIPHER_SUITE_GCMP;
else if (!strcmp(str, "GCMP-256"))
return IE_RSN_CIPHER_SUITE_GCMP_256;
else if (!strcmp(str, "CCMP-256"))
return IE_RSN_CIPHER_SUITE_CCMP_256;
else
return 0;
}
